Job Title: Assembler (Small Valve Components)
Job Description
We are seeking a dedicated and detail-oriented Assembler for our 1st shift Valve Assembly team. The position offers a competitive wage and the opportunity for overtime work. You will work Monday through Friday from 6:30 AM to 3:30 PM , with potential overtime after regular hours and on Saturdays based off demands. The starting rate for this position is $17.00 per hour, with an increase after probationary training period.
Responsibilities
Partner with another team member to complete tasks in the assembly process.
Fill assembly orders from start to finish according to company quality standards.
Log information on daily or weekly log sheets as required by the department.
Receive and verify parts for the assembly process according to order.
Use manual tools or switches and simple automatic machines.
Separate and document failed parts.
Prepare parts for the next production step.
Work with other team members and leaders to problem solve.
Maintain a clean and safe work environment.
Perform other duties and responsibilities as assigned.
Additional Skills & Qualifications
Experience working within a production setting, performing mechanical or electrical assembly
Ability to stand at assembly station throughout the shift, and move to different areas based off demand.
Work Environment
The majority of the work time is spent in a manufacturing environment where temperatures vary with the season, and noise levels can be moderate to high.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) such as safety glasses, ear plugs, gloves, and safety shoes are required as determined by company safety standards.
